Local zoning laws and fence regulations in Medway, MA are an essential framework governing land use and property boundaries. These ordinances ensure a harmonious aesthetic, maintain safety standards, and uphold the community's values. In Medway, homeowners contemplating the installation of fences must navigate these rules with diligence to adhere to local expectations.

Firstly, zoning laws in Medway influence where structures, including fences, can be erected. Residential areas have distinct guidelines compared to commercial or industrial zones. For example, a homeowner may encounter restrictions on the height of their garden enclosure that wouldn't apply to a factory's perimeter fencing.

Moreover, fence regulations detail specifics such as materials used and maintenance responsibilities. Aesthetic harmony with the neighborhood is often emphasized; hence certain colors or designs might be discouraged or outright prohibited. These stipulations balance individual expression with communal cohesion.

It's also worth noting that corner lots frequently face stricter controls due to visibility considerations at intersections. Homeowners in these positions should pay extra attention to sight-line requirements ensuring drivers' unobstructed views—a critical aspect for public safety.

Furthermore, historic districts within Medway might impose even more stringent directives to preserve the area’s character. This could include mandates on authentic materials or styles reflecting historical accuracy.

Before commencing any fence project, residents should consult with Medway's Building Department for guidance specific to their locality within town borders. Compliance not only respects legalities but also fosters neighborly relations by preempting disputes over boundary lines or unsuitable constructions.

In Medway, Massachusetts, residential fences are typically limited to a maximum height of six feet in rear and side yards and four feet in front yards. However, corner lots or other special zoning districts might have different regulations. Its essential to consult with the Medway Building Department or check the local zoning bylaws for the specific limitations applicable to your property.
Yes, you generally need a building permit to install any type of fence in Medway. Youll need to submit a completed application along with detailed plans of the proposed fence installation to the Building Department for review and approval before commencement of work.
While there may not be specific design restrictions solely for aluminum fences, all fences must comply with local aesthetic and safety standards set forth by Medways zoning laws. This can include color, style consistency with neighborhood character, and visibility considerations at property corners for traffic safety. It is crucial to verify current regulations directly with town officials or through the local zoning bylaws as these can change over time.
